Role Description

The Safety Manager is responsible for developing, implementing, and enforcing safety programs across all construction projects. This role partners closely with field leadership to promote a proactive safety culture, ensure regulatory compliance, reduce incidents, and protect employees, subcontractors, and the public.

This is a hands-on, field-oriented role requiring regular jobsite presence, strong communication skills, and the ability to influence crews at all levels.

Key Responsibilities

Field Safety & Jobsite Oversight

  • Conduct regular jobsite safety inspections and audits
  • Identify unsafe conditions and behaviors; implement corrective actions
  • Participate in pre-task planning (PTP/JHA/JSA) and job hazard analyses
  • Support superintendents and foremen with safe work planning
  • Stop work when unsafe conditions exist

Safety Programs & Compliance

  • Develop, implement, and maintain company safety programs and policies
  • Ensure compliance with OSHA, state, and local safety regulations
  • Manage incident reporting, investigations, and root cause analysis
  • Track safety metrics (TRIR, DART, near-misses, observations)
  • Maintain safety documentation and records

Training & Culture

  • Conduct new-hire safety orientations
  • Deliver ongoing safety training and toolbox talks
  • Coach supervisors on leadership-driven safety practices
  • Promote a culture of accountability, reporting, and continuous improvement

Incident Management

  • Lead incident and near-miss investigations
  • Prepare reports and recommend corrective actions
  • Coordinate with management on disciplinary or corrective steps
  • Support return-to-work and injury management efforts

Subcontractor & Client Coordination

  • Review subcontractor safety plans and compliance
  • Participate in client safety meetings and audits
  • Represent the company during regulatory inspections
  • Interface with insurance providers and safety consultants

Qualifications

Required

  • 3–7+ years of safety experience in  electrical, civil, utility, heavy civil, or infrastructure construction
  • Strong working knowledge of OSHA standards and construction safety regulations
  • Experience conducting jobsite audits and safety training
  • Ability to communicate effectively with field crews and management
  • Valid driver’s license and ability to travel between jobsites

Preferred

  • OSHA 30 (OSHA 500/510 a plus)
  • CHST, CSP, or ASP certification
  • Experience with utility, electrical, or underground construction
  • Bilingual (English/Spanish) is a strong plus
  • Experience working with union and non-union crews
